Watering Fundamentals Across Different Mediums
Cannabis adapts well to various growing mediums, but each demands a slightly different watering strategy. In traditional soil mixes, water is retained longer, allowing for less frequent irrigation compared to fast-draining coco coir. Hydroponic systems like deep water culture require constant oxygenation and nutrient solution changes rather than traditional watering. Always use pH-balanced water between 6.0 and 7.0 for soil and 5.5 to 6.5 for coco or hydro to prevent nutrient lockout.
A general rule is to water until 10-20% runoff appears from the bottom of the container. This flushes excess salts while ensuring the entire root zone receives moisture. For outdoor plants in the ground, focus on deep, infrequent watering to encourage strong taproots. Indoor container grows benefit from lifting pots to gauge weight as a moisture indicator. Never let pots sit in standing water, as this quickly leads to root rot.
Seedling Stage Watering Techniques
From the moment your cannabis seeds sprout, delicate seedlings need careful moisture management. Use a spray bottle or gentle pipette to keep the top layer of medium lightly damp without creating puddles. Overwatering at this stage is a leading cause of damping-off disease. Aim to water every 1-2 days or when the surface begins to dry, providing just enough to support the small root system.
Seedlings in rockwool or starter plugs require misting rather than soaking. Transition to larger pots once true leaves develop, gradually increasing water volume. Monitor for drooping leaves, which can signal either too much or too little water. Consistent warmth around 70-75Β°F helps maintain proper uptake during this vulnerable period.
Vegetative Stage Watering Strategies
During the vegetative phase, cannabis plants experience rapid growth and require more frequent watering as root systems expand. In soil, water every 2-4 days depending on pot size and environment. Coco coir dries faster, often needing water every 1-3 days. Increase amounts gradually, ensuring full saturation of the root zone while allowing the medium to dry to about 50-60% capacity between sessions.
Outdoor plants in larger containers or in-ground beds can handle deeper watering sessions every 3-5 days. Use mulch to retain moisture in hot climates. Indoor growers should adjust for grow lights that increase transpiration rates. Watch for yellowing lower leaves or slowed growth, classic signs of inconsistent watering. Incorporating beneficial microbes in your water can improve nutrient absorption and root health throughout this stage.
Flowering Stage Watering Best Practices
Flowering demands precise control to avoid bud rot and maximize resin production. Reduce watering frequency slightly as plants mature, allowing the medium to dry more between sessions. Soil grows may shift to every 4-7 days, while coco might still need attention every 2-4 days. Always water in the morning to allow foliage to dry before lights-out or nighttime humidity rises.
Flush plants with plain pH-balanced water in the final 1-2 weeks to improve flavor and smoothness. Monitor trichome development alongside moisture levels to time harvests correctly. Overwatering during flower can cause swollen calyxes and reduced potency, while underwatering stresses plants and lowers yields.

Tools and Techniques for Monitoring Moisture
Modern growers rely on reliable tools to remove guesswork. Soil moisture meters provide instant readings at various depths, while smart sensors connected to apps track data over time. Simple methods like the finger test or pot lifting remain effective for small-scale grows. For hydro setups, EC and pH meters ensure nutrient solutions stay optimal.
Outdoor enthusiasts can use rain gauges and soil tensiometers. Keep a journal logging watering dates, amounts, and plant responses to identify patterns. These practices help prevent common issues like nutrient burn from dry pockets or fungal problems from constant saturation. Common Watering Problems and How to Fix Them
Overwatering leads to droopy leaves, stunted growth, and root rot with a foul smell. Remedy by allowing longer dry periods and improving drainage with perlite or fabric pots. Underwatering causes crispy leaf edges and wilting that recovers slowly after watering. Increase frequency or volume while checking for hydrophobic soil that repels water.
Signs of pH imbalance from improper watering include spotting and twisted growth. Always test runoff water. For both indoor and outdoor setups, maintain airflow to aid evaporation. Consistent application of these fixes helps avoid yield losses and supports vigorous plants through harvest.
